We are currently seeking applicants for a full-time Peer Support Specialist Position. The Peer Support Specialist (PSS) is a person who has lived experience of a mental illness, substance use disorder or co-occurring disorder; who has made the journey from illness to wellness and who is trained to help others with their journey. The schedule for this position is Monday - Friday, 9AM - 5PM. Primary Responsibilities Function as a role model to peers Exhibit competency in personal recovery and the use of coping skills Serve as a consumer advocate Provide community resource services and peer support for clients in community settings Deliver a wide range of services to assist peers in regaining independence and mastery over their own recovery process
Requirements:
High School Diploma/GED (additional education preferred) At least 1-2 years in recovery from mental health diagnosis, substance abuse, or both Demonstrated interest in the field Valid driver's license with a driving record that is deemed insurable by the organization's automobile liability insurance carrier Use of a personal vehicle in the performance of duties Must obtain Peer Support Specialist certification within 2 years of date of hire (having certification preferred) Must be willing to complete all assigned Relias coursework and all required COMAR certifications including mental health first aid/CPR Pathways provides a team atmosphere, a competitive salary structure, and a comprehensive benefit package.
